Engines That Move Markets is written by Alasdair Nairn and published by John Wiley & Sons. It's available with International Standard Book Number or ISBN identification 0471205958 (ISBN 10) and 9780471205951 (ISBN 13).
A comprehensive history of market-shaping industries and their impact on how we invest today This engaging book highlights the history of industrial development and its impact on investors. Today's investors will learn about past approaches to technological advances such as-electricity, the railroad, the telephone, the computer, and much more-while gaining insights on how to appraise the "new technology" companies of the future. This complete and well researched history of industries and investing wouldn't be complete without a look at: how Thomas Edison lost control of his company, the impact of the Standard Oil breakup, the early days of the wireless industry, and the changing face of the computer industry today.
